Understanding the 4CX15000A Datasheet and Its Applications

The 4CX15000A Datasheet is a comprehensive technical document published by the manufacturer of the 4CX15000A vacuum tube. It provides all the essential information an engineer, technician, or hobbyist needs to know to properly use and integrate this tube into their RF systems. Think of it as the instruction manual, performance chart, and safety guide all rolled into one. It details everything from basic electrical characteristics to advanced operational parameters and recommended operating conditions. The importance of thoroughly reviewing and understanding the 4CX15000A Datasheet cannot be overstated, as it directly impacts system efficiency, reliability, and safety.

These datasheets are crucial for a variety of applications where high power and frequency are required. Common uses include:

  • High-power broadcast transmitters (AM/FM)
  • Industrial RF heating and drying equipment
  • Radio frequency generators for scientific and medical applications
  • High-power linear amplifiers for professional communications
  • Radar systems

Within the datasheet, you'll find critical information organized into sections. These typically include:

Section Key Information
Absolute Maximum Ratings The limits the tube can withstand without permanent damage.
Electrical Characteristics Key performance parameters like plate voltage, screen grid voltage, filament voltage, and current.
Typical Performance Data Illustrative examples of how the tube performs under specific operating conditions.
Mechanical Data Physical dimensions, mounting instructions, and connection details.
Cooling Considerations Requirements for forced air or water cooling to dissipate heat.

This detailed breakdown allows for precise calculations and informed decisions when designing RF circuits. For instance, knowing the maximum plate dissipation allows designers to ensure adequate cooling is provided, preventing overheating and premature failure. Similarly, understanding the typical output power curves at various input drive levels helps in optimizing the amplifier's performance for a specific application.
